Why might one who was once Catholic now be a member of a Mennonite church? Samantha Trenkamp answers by telling the story about her own conversion and continued journey of discipleship to Jesus.

This is the twenty-second episode in the first season of Anabaptist Perspectives, a series that examines particulars of Anabaptist history, faith, and life.

John Coblentz writes, “The church in its current state is not always glorious to us. We are still imperfect - our music is at times off-key, our theology is at times wide of the mark, and our interactions with each other fall short of the love we profess.” John encourages us to see what God wants to do and to work for the broader church, even in the face of difficulty, failed or abusive relationships, and the inherent tendency to shrink our associations to those like us. John talks about appreciating and welcoming believers from varied cultures.

We’re seeing growing conflict once again in the Middle East, with America and its allies getting more involved. How should we be thinking about it? How do we avoid the temptation to take sides and think of this in patriotic terms of “our” country beating the “enemy”? Stephen Russell shares how he came to believe in nonresistance, and principles for how the Anabaptist people should be thinking about politics, war, and foreign policy. Instead of trusting in worldly nations, we should be trusting in Jesus and his kingdom, and patiently and faithfully pointing people to Christ instead of a political agenda.

God’s Assembly (”Church”), says John Coblentz, is to show God’s glory, not just to people but to the principalities and powers. We should see local churches within the bigger picture of what God is doing in gathering a people. John shares the pain he has felt over division in the church and ways he has purposed to walk in unity.
